In this VETgirl online veterinary CE podcast, we interview Dr. Kate Hopper BVSc, DACVECC, PhD from UC Davis on a recent publication entitled Etiology and prognosis for dogs with abnormal blood glucose concentrations evaluated in an emergency room. For as often as we monitor blood glucose (BG), does it make a difference on outcome and prognosis? How often should we be monitoring blood glucose in our critically ill, emergent patients?
